: Shielded inside a vandal-resistant, transparent dome housing. Their design makes it difficult for onlookers to tell exactly which direction the lens is pointing, providing an excellent psychological deterrent for retail and corporate interiors.

Network cameras, often referred to as IP (Internet Protocol) cameras, have entirely replaced traditional CCTV systems in professional environments. Unlike their predecessors, these devices act as standalone computers on your network. They digitize video on the fly and transmit it via Ethernet or Wi-Fi, allowing for remote monitoring from anywhere in the world.
